Morning Pointe Senior Living welcomes clinical services VP

Morning Pointe Senior Living recently named Bebe Reed as its new vice president of clinical services.

Reed will support both community and regional nursing teams and oversee clinical operations at each of Morning Pointe’s 37 communities across five states. She will also be tasked with providing leadership to promote and growth of wellness initiatives while developing clinical policies and procedures.

Reed joins Morning Pointe from Griffin Living where she served as vice president of operations for AL operations at the company. She brings nearly three decades of health care experience as a nurse across various health care settings with a background in risk management, wellness and regulatory compliance.

Berkadia adds three to senior housing, health care platform

Berkadia announced the addition of Austin Sacco, Cody Tremper and Mike Garbers to the Berkadia Seniors Housing and Healthcare platform as managing directors.

Tremper and Garbers will report to Senior Vice President and Co-Head of Investment Sales and Production Mike Miner and Sacco will report to Senior Vice President and Head of FHA and Seniors Housing Finance Steve Ervin.

The trio brings nearly half-a-century of combined senior living experience to the new roles, something that Ervin said would help the team “hit the ground running.”

“The three of them bring unmatched seniors housing experience across a variety of asset classes,” Ervin said in a news release.

Garbers has over 20 years of experience in senior living and has been involved in development, acquisition and selling over $8 billion in senior living throughout North America. He specializes in brokering senior housing, age-restricted and long-term care properties, joining Berkadia from JLL Capital Markets where he served as managing director.

Tremper joins from JLL where he served as managing director. He specializes in brokering senior housing, age-restricted and long-term care properties across the U.S. and has been involved in excess of $6 billion in senior housing acquisitions and financing since 2005.

Sacco joins from CBRE where he served as senior vice president and co-head of CBRE’s national seniors housing team with experience in capitalizing active adult, IL, AL, memory care and post-acute properties. Since 2013, he’s been involved with the origination and closing of over $10 billion in senior housing debt.

Ohio Living community names new ED

Ohio Living Rockynol, an Ohio Living community in Akron, Ohio, recently announced Robert Cameron as executive director. 

Cameron will oversee daily operations and be responsible for the community’s quality and financial outcomes.

He previously held various leadership roles in northeast Ohio and most recently served as traveling administrator and executive director for LeaderStat at Colvernook.

Goodwin Living announces new board chairpersons

Goodwin Living recently named Cyrillene Clark as the new chairperson of its board of trustees and the Goodwin Living Foundation elected Joan Renner as its new chairperson of the Goodwin Living Foundation’s board of directors.

Clark is the owner of Crichlow Clark Group, a talent management and leadership consulting firm, and she succeeds Mary Lewis Hix as chairperson. Renner is a senior consultant at Renner and Company, CPA, and she succeeds Gant Redmon in the role.

Buckner Retirement Services adds ED to Houston community

Buckner Retirement Services recently announced Tim List as the executive director for Parkway Place, a senior living community in Houston, Texas.

List will take over starting Feb. 13 and oversee community operations, regulatory compliance and associate relations at the community. List takes over from Abraham Mathew, who moved into an operations director position at Buckner Retirement Services.

He started in senior living in 2012 at Longhorn Village, a life plan community in Austin, Texas.

Senior Lifestyle adds to sales and marketing team

Senior Lifestyle recently announced Vicki Yarbrough was added to the company’s corporate sales and marketing team, according to a post on Linkedin.

Yarbrough joins as a sales specialist.
